A9 YGF is a 1997 Mitsubishi Delica in Gold with a 2,830c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 36 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 58.3%.
Across all 1997 Mitsubishi Delica models, the average MOT pass rate is 65.2% with a typical mileage of 130,987 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Mitsubishi Delica fails its MOT is steering rack gaiter split, accounting for 3,550 recorded failures. If you're considering buying A9 YGF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mitsubishi Delica typically stays on UK roads for around 35 years. At 29 years old, this Mitsubishi Delica is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
